For decades, Alitalia hostesses were considered the ultimate ambassadors of Italian style. Dressed in uniforms designed by legends like Armani and Alberta Ferretti, these women represented the "Made in Italy" brand across the globe. Manuela Imperato was a central figure in this professional circle, embodying the elegance and dedication that the role demanded.
